What does that mean? There's no such thing as the "Marvel TV Universe," that's a DC thing. Agents of SHIELD and the Marvel Netflix shows have always been a part of the MCU.

Not seen the term before, but as people have asked Kevin Feighe at Marvel when/where the crossovers from TV (especially the Netflix heroes but SHIELD people as well) are/will be coming, their "its all connected" mentality has broken down somewhat with them saying its hard to mingle the two as the movies have a longer time to gestate the movies and throws things off. Basically explaining to the fans that you probably won't see TV characters in the movies, like in the upcoming Infinity War. There have been some interviews with Charlie Cox (Daredevil) where he has sounded like he has been told he won't be in the movie universe and sounds disappointed.

Seems like this thread leans heavily towards the movies, but anyone actually reading comic books? I got away from collecting for a while, but I have gotten back in to it in the last year. Started to read a number of the DC Rebirth titles and I have enjoyed those so far. Batman and Nightwing have been good. The new Star Wars titles have been good too especially Han Solo.

I am really lucky because a new comic book store opened just down the road from my house in Gallatin, TN and it is solely a comic book store. They don't do a lot of games and cards and such. Plus the owner is an old dude like me so I enjoy hanging out and talking comics with him.

Anyhow, what is everyone else reading these days?

I've got All-Star Batman #2 sitting on my nightstand, just haven't had a chance to sit down and read it yet. #1 was pretty awesome though. It will take some time getting used to reading Snyder's Batman without Capullo. JRJr is pretty great in his own right, but he still has a few hit or miss panels. Mostly his Batman from time to time is a little inconsistent. He gives him a weird roundish head sometimes and loses the iconic chin, but id assume he will get into the groove after a few issues. Has he ever had an extended run on a Batman book?

Snyder's writing is fantastic though. This really seems like he is telling the Batman story he wants to tell. Love that he's pulling some villains from the deep cut. Like the Gentleman ghost?? That's just fantastic.
